Key Result

Surgical removal of papillary fibroelastomas was associated with a lower 5-year risk of cerebrovascular accident (8%) compared to echocardiographically suspected but unoperated tumors (13%).

Key Points

  • This research aims to describe the frequency and clinical outcomes associated with papillary fibroelastomas (PFE) in patients with and without surgical intervention.
  • Query of Mayo Clinic pathology and echocardiography databases (1995-2010) resulting in 511 patients: 185 surgically removed PFEs and 326 echocardiographically confirmed PFEs without surgery.
  • Grouping of patients into those with surgically removed PFEs and those with suspected PFE based on echocardiograms.
  • In group 1, 32% of patients experienced transient ischemic attack or stroke, with 1.6% recurrence of PFE post-surgery.
  • Follow-up stroke risk at 1 year: group 1 (2%), group 1a (0%), and group 1b (4%); at 5 years: 8%, 5%, and 11% respectively.
  • Group 2 had a cerebrovascular accident risk of 6% at 1 year and 13% at 5 years.

Abstract

BACKGROUND: Papillary fibroelastomas (PFE) are benign neoplasms with little available outcome data. OBJECTIVES: This study sought to describe the frequency and clinical course of patients with surgically removed PFE and echocardiographically suspected, but unoperated, PFE. METHODS: Mayo Clinic pathology and echocardiography databases (January 1, 1995, to December 31, 2010) were queried, resulting in 511 patients: group 1 (n = 185), including patients with surgically removed, histopathologically confirmed PFE; group 1a (n = 94; 51%) with PFE removed at primary surgery; and group 1b (n = 91; 49%) with PFE removal at time of another cardiac surgery. Group 2 (n = 326) patients had echocardiographic evidence of PFE but no cardiac surgery to remove PFE. RESULTS: Group 1 had mean age of 63 ± 14 years (116 women 63%). During the study period, we identified 112 cardiac myxomas in the pathology database and 142 in the echocardiographic database. Mean age in group 2 was 67 ± 14 years (162 women 50%). PFE occurred most commonly on cardiac valves (n = 400 78%). In group 1, transient ischemic attack or stroke was the presenting symptom in 58 patients (32%). With surgical removal of valvular PFE, the valve was preserved in 92 (98%). Recurrence was documented in 3 patients (1.6%). Follow-up stroke risk in groups 1, 1a, and 1b at 1 year was 2%, 0%, and 4%; at 5 years, 8%, 5%, and 11%, respectively. Cerebrovascular accident risk in group 2 at 1 and 5 years was 6% and 13%. CONCLUSIONS: In patients with echocardiographically suspected PFE who do not undergo surgical removal, rates of cerebrovascular accident and mortality are increased.
